Download presentation
Presentation is loading. Please wait.
1
OPEN-O CLIENT Planning Mercury Release
2
Overview Project Description Project Participants Requirement Scope
This project aims to provide an unified GUI and CLI for the Open-O functionalities provided over RESTful API. In addition, it provides java & js sdk for Open-O services. Project Participants China Mobile, Huawei, ZTE Requirement Scope GUI, CLI
3
Issues Faced During Sun Release
Issue Faced Priority Problem Statement Without Development Framework High Current project has no framework to use. Developers just make pages by HTML and JavaScript. This approach not only leads to some problem of efficiency and reliability but also limit codes’ uniformity and scalability. Without Command Line Currently there is no command environment for users. Different Styles of UI Pages OPEN-O has a difference in look and feel between the pages from different developers. Mixed Versions of the Third-party Software Low There are several versions of the same third-party software. That may cause confusion about developers’ using. Too Simple Display of Function Modules Medium Current UI pages just show information by simply tables. It can’t provide a friendly GUI for users to apply OPEN-O system. The reporter can be the assignee.
4
Common Requirements of Mercury Release
Priority Description Create Development Framework High In Mercury release a new framework for Client project will be provided for developers. It can enable developers to improve their efficiency and implement functions more easily. Build CLI Subproject In Mercury release CLI will be provided for users. It can make users feel convenient and powerful. Unify GUI Style In Mercury release developers make GUI pages by framework so that we will have the same look and feel everywhere in the OPEN-O application. Fix Version of the Third-party Software Low In Mercury release we should fix certain versions of third-party software. It should be used by all developers. Improve the Display Effect Medium In Mercury release developers should present function modules more friendly and visually. The reporter can be the assignee.
5
Functional Requirements of Mercury Release
Modules Priority Description Common GS-O NFV-O SDN-O Login High Login and Main Page login and logout system register account lock user account when exceeded retry count show Dashboard page after users login system ● × Service Life Cycle Management service list(table/graph) create/delete/detail service Resource Mgr Resource Management resource list(table/graph) create/delete/edit/detail location and datacenter show resource topology(physical/service) The reporter can be the assignee.
6
Functional Requirements of Mercury Release
Modules Priority Description Common GS-O NFV-O SDN-O User Low User Management user list(table/graph) create/delete/edit/detail user detail unlock user account manage user authority role grant authority to user ● × Manage View High VIM VIM list(table/graph) create/delete/edit/detail VIM VNFM VNFM list(table/graph) create/delete/edit/detail VNFM SDN Controller SDN Controller list(table/graph) create/delete/edit/detail SDN Controller The reporter can be the assignee.
7
Functional Requirements of Mercury Release
Modules Priority Description Common GS-O NFV-O SDN-O Performance High Performance Management performance list(table/graph) Alarm Management alarm list(table/graph) Holmes Holmes rules list create/delete/edit/detail Holmes rule × ● Monitor DAC Management DAC list(table/graph) create/delete/edit/detail DAC Monitor Management monitor list(table/graph) create/delete/edit/detail monitor The reporter can be the assignee.
8
Functional Requirements of Mercury Release
Modules Priority Description Common GS-O NFV-O SDN-O Orchestrator High Package package list import/delete/onboard/detail package Service Template template list template topology × ● The reporter can be the assignee.
9
Expected GS-O Activity Timeline
Mercury Release Timeline Expected GS-O Activity Timeline Jan 26, 2017 Feb 16, 2017 March 2, 2017 April 27, 2017 M 2 M 3 M 4 IP Functionality Freeze Provide Framework Architecture Freeze Code Freeze (Demo Ready) Release Bugs Fix
10
Feel Free to join OPEN-O CLIENT Thanks
Similar presentations
© 2024 SlidePlayer.com. Inc.
All rights reserved.